The Northeast Rally Club is hosting its annual spring event - The Penn-York Road Rally - on 5/4 to 5/6, in the Binghamton, NY area. It is a TSD (Time/Speed/Distance) Rally in which you drive according to specific course instructions, never over the speed limit, with the goal of accurate driving.  It is a weekend of sportsmanship and camaraderie: a driver, a navigator and a car, working together in friendly competition.  Meals are shared with other competitors, where you can swap stories and tips and learn from the pros.

 

You can bring any car: your 1930 Model A, that hopped up 49 Buick or even a 2003 Miata.  A handicap is provided to cars built before 1954, to even the odds, but even a 2005 Corvette is welcome.  You need no special equipment but an accurate or "factored" speedometer is recommended (rally computers are not allowed).  Mandatory rally school is provided on Friday. Rookies compete in a separate class.

 

Cars leave in 1 minute intervals from a set start point and travel the same course.  Instructions are very specific.  Surprise checkpoints will note your time and the teams (various classes) with the elapsed time closest to the perfect time win trophies and bragging rights.
